

Brandon Alan Blackshere, 56, passed away on May 10, 2025, in Pompano Beach, FL. Born on September 11, 1968, Brandon was known for his outgoing, charismatic, and fun-loving personality. He was tough as nails with a huge heart, leaving a lasting impression on everyone he met.
Brandon served in the United States Army as a Nuclear weapons specialist. He then graduated from Devry University with a degree in computer technology, later helping him in his entrepreneurial journey. He channeled his leadership and commitment to excellence into his own business, Sunshine Plumbing, LLC, which he owned and operated successfully. He was a passionate scuba diver, often exploring the depths of the ocean, which was one of his great loves alongside his best friend, Eeyore.
Brandon is survived by his daughters, Taylor and Courtnee; his mother, Linda; and his siblings, Devin, Erin, and Megan. He was preceded in death by his father, Terry.
His family remembers him as a true friend and a loving father, whose friendships spanned many years and life stages. Brandon's life was one of service, friendship, and adventure, and his legacy will continue to inspire those who knew him. His family and friends will deeply miss his vibrant spirit and enduring kindness.
